Why Electronic Waste Is Harmful to the Planet

While technology enhances modern life, e-waste poses considerable environmental hazards. Discarded electronic devices, often containing hazardous materials such as mercury, lead, and cadmium, are capable of seeping pollutants into groundwater and soil, posing risks to human health and ecosystems. The swift progression of technology leads to greater consumer replacement of electronic devices, worsening the buildup of e-waste.

Landfills, already strained by waste, are unable to keep up with the rising quantities of abandoned electronics. Incineration, a common waste management technique, emits dangerous pollutants into the environment, degrading atmospheric conditions. Moreover, poor recycling procedures can cause e-waste to be sent to developing regions, where employees may disassemble electronics without sufficient safety precautions, leaving them vulnerable to See details harmful substances. This cycle of neglect and improper handling underscores the urgent need for sustainable recycling solutions that can mitigate the adverse effects of e-waste on the planet.

How E-Waste Recycling Works

E-waste recycling entails an organized procedure aimed at reclaiming useful resources while reducing harm to the environment. To begin, discarded electronics are retrieved and sent to specialized recycling facilities. Upon arrival, the devices undergo thorough sorting to separate hazardous components from recyclable materials.

Following this, employees deconstruct the electronics, extracting plastics, metals, and glass. This process is vital, as it makes possible the extraction of precious metals like gold, silver, and copper, which are repurposed in new electronics.

Afterward, the isolated materials are refined through state-of-the-art techniques, such as shredding and chemical treatments, to purify them for recycling.

In the final step, the remaining hazardous waste is handled with responsibility, adhering to eco-friendly standards. This systematic method not only preserves valuable resources but also minimizes the hazards associated with unsafe e-waste handling, securing a more eco-conscious future for electronic device usage.

How to Select an E-Waste Recycling Service

Picking the best electronic waste recycling provider is essential for ensuring that electronic waste is handled with responsibility and sustainability. To begin, people should verify the company's credentials, such as e-Stewards or R2, which demonstrate compliance with industry standards for safe recycling practices. It is equally important to evaluate the company's credibility by reading customer reviews and seeking referrals from reliable sources.

Next, transparency in the recycling process is vital. A reliable company should provide clear information about the manner in which e-waste is managed and what happens to the materials. Furthermore, evaluating the range of services offered can be beneficial; various firms may supply retrieval services or extend benefits for recycling.

In addition, understanding local guidelines related to e-waste disposal can help inform the decision-making process. By prioritizing these factors, consumers can play a role in successful electronic waste reduction while also advancing green and responsible behaviors.

What Electronic Devices Are Eligible for Recycling?

A wide range of electronics can be recycled, including computers, smartphones, televisions, laptops, gaming consoles, and printers. Furthermore, peripherals such as keyboards, mice, and batteries are equally appropriate for recycling, supporting efforts to conserve the environment.

Are There Any Costs Associated With E-Waste Recycling?

Indeed, e-waste recycling can include costs, subject to the facility. Some service centers apply costs for gathering or treatment, while other facilities offer free services, typically funded by the sale of reclaimed components.

How Do Businesses Gain From E-Waste Recycling?

Organizations can gain from e-waste recycling by minimizing disposal costs, strengthening their ecological standing, complying with regulations, recovering valuable materials, and possibly earning income through resale, ultimately contributing to a more sustainable operational strategy.

What Happens to Data on Recycled Devices?

Data from repurposed electronics is often irretrievably wiped or eliminated during processing. This confirms sensitive information stays protected, preventing unauthorized access while allowing resources to be repurposed securely and sustainably within new applications.

Are Broken Electronics Eligible for Recycling?

Absolutely, broken electronics are able to be recycled. A wide range of facilities process defective devices, guaranteeing responsible disposal and retrieval of precious materials. This helps minimize the environmental footprint while supporting eco-friendly recycling methods to address e-waste efficiently.
